<br />ARDEN HILLS ORGANIZATIONAL CITY COUNCIL MEETING MINUTES <br />JANUARY 6, 2003 4 <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/>Motion: <br /> <br />Councilmember Grant moved and Councilmember Larson <br />seconded a motion to approve Resolution 03-09: Appointing <br />the 2003 Planning Commission. The motion carried <br />unanimously (4-0). <br /> <br />1. Resolution No. 03-10: Appointing the 2003 Parks, Trails & Recreation <br />Commission <br /> <br />Chair, Rich Straumann <br />Vice-Chair, Roberta Thompson <br />Bill Henry <br />Don Messerly <br />Jim Crassweller <br />Steve Zilmer <br />Pat Krenn <br /> <br />Councilmember Rem noted the correction that Councilmember Grant be listed as <br />the Council liaison to the Parks, Trails and Recreation Commission instead of <br />Councilmember Larson. <br /> <br />. <br /> <br />Motion: <br /> <br />Councilmember Rem moved and Councilmember Larson <br />seconded a motion to approve Resolution 03-10: Appointing <br />the 2003 Parks, Trails and Recreation Commission. The <br />motion carried unanimously (4-0). <br /> <br />J. Resolution No. 03-11: Appointing the 2003 Communications Committee <br /> <br />Sue Schroeder <br />Brenda Holden <br />Mark Nosek <br /> <br />Motion: Councilmember Larson moved and Councilmember Rem <br />seconded a motion to approve Resolution 03-11: Appointing <br />the 2003 Communications Commission. The motion <br />carried unanimously (4-0). <br /> <br />. <br />
